我在为Github使用Windows客户端时遇到了一个小问题。我的存储库中有一个名为" dllmain.cpp"对于它说,当我点击它时,"这个二进制文件已经改变了#34;。因此,由于某种原因,它将其检测为二进制文件而不是代码文件,这意味着它不会跟踪代码更改。 我唯一的想法是它可能是因为" dll"在名称中,但我认为它应该检查文件扩展名而不是文件名。
有没有办法解决这个问题,所以我可以把它作为.cpp文件检测出来?
答案 0 :(得分:1)
您可以将其作为文字添加到.gitattribute
文件中。
但二进制标识不是基于文件名或扩展名。你应该看看你的cpp文件及其编码。可能有一些特殊字符,可能是不可打印的。